CNC Oilfield Services is seeking an experienced and motivated Rental Division Manager to oversee our Rental Division operations, including Winch Trucks, Tanks, Wash Services, and Mixing Plant operations. This leadership role is responsible for managing day-to-day operations, driving financial performance, ensuring safety compliance, leading personnel, and enhancing customer satisfaction across multiple service lines.

What You'll Do
Operations Leadership
- Manage daily operations across multiple rental service lines
- Coordinate personnel, equipment, and scheduling to ensure safe and efficient job execution
- Oversee equipment utilization, maintenance schedules, permits, and DOT compliance documentation
- Support operational excellence through process improvements and resource management
- Assist in workforce planning, staffing, and operational growth initiatives
Team Leadership
- Lead, coach, and develop supervisors, operators, and field personnel
- Conduct performance evaluations and provide ongoing mentorship
- Support recruiting, hiring, onboarding, training, and employee development
- Promote accountability, teamwork, and a positive work culture
Customer Relations
- Serve as the primary point of contact for customer concerns and rental service needs
- Maintain strong relationships with customers and ensure high-quality service delivery
- Visit job sites regularly to support crews and address operational needs
- Collaborate with sales and operations teams to support customer growth
Safety & Compliance
- Ensure compliance with OSHA, DOT, FMCSA, and company safety standards
- Oversee incident reporting, investigations, and corrective actions
- Monitor equipment inspections, certifications, and maintenance programs
- Promote a culture of safety and accountability throughout the division
Financial Management
- Track labor, material, and job costs to maximize profitability
- Monitor equipment utilization and revenue performance
- Manage vendor relationships, purchasing, and invoice approvals
- Assist with budgeting, forecasting, and pricing strategies
Qualifications
Required
- High School Diploma or GED
- Valid Driver's License
- 3 years of supervisory or management experience in oilfield services or equipment rental operations
- Proven experience leading field personnel and managing day-to-day operations
Preferred
- Bachelor's degree
- Experience with Winch trucks, Tank operations, Wash systems, Mixing plant operations, Heavy equipment maintenance, Budgeting and cost control
Knowledge & Skills
- Strong leadership and conflict resolution abilities
- Knowledge of DOT, OSHA, and FMCSA regulations
- Experience managing equipment utilization and maintenance programs
- Ability to interpret work orders, job tickets, rental agreements, and compliance documents
- Cost tracking, budgeting, and operational planning experience
- Proficiency with Microsoft Excel and scheduling software
- Strong verbal and written communication skills
- Ability to make sound decisions in a fast-paced environment
Work Environment
This role combines office and field responsibilities and requires regular visits to customer locations and job sites.
Requirements include:
- Ability to lift up to 75 lbs.
- Ability to stand, walk, bend, kneel, and climb as needed
- Exposure to outdoor environments, changing weather conditions, noise, dust, and heavy equipment
- Willingness to work extended hours, weekends, and occasional on-call schedules when required
